AP Baseball Writer NEW YORK (AP) — The Mets insist their greatest rebound of 2024 may be yet to come. “If we come back from this, then it’s going to be it’s going to be a heck of a story. We’re going to be adding to that whole Grimace, OMG stuff,” Brandon Nimmo said after New York fell into a 3-1 NL Championship Series deficit with a 10-2 dud against the Los Angeles Dodgers on Thursday night. They dropped six games back of a wild card berth with a 22-33 start and made the playoffs. They were two outs from elimination before Pete Alonso’s three-run home run saved them in the Wild Card Series at Milwaukee.
